At their March 22 meeting, the 帝王会所 Board of Trustees considered the put forth this past fall by the University鈥檚 Regional Higher Education Task Force, which was co-chaired Dr. Nicole Pennington, Dean of the Southern Campus, and Dr. Brad Cohen, Senior Vice Provost for Instructional Innovation.
Trustees unanimously passed a resolution to empower and support University leadership as they prioritize recommendations to create the One 帝王会所 Model. Trustees encouraged leadership to begin the necessary steps to achieve efficiencies and consolidation where needed, generating new revenue streams, encouraging innovation in academic and administrative activities, and engaging with communities and state officials for the purpose of ensuring the long-term viability of 帝王会所 across the One OHIO unified system.
鈥湹弁趸崴檚 regional campuses provide valuable educational and economic benefits to the communities in which they are located,鈥 said 帝王会所 Board of Trustees Chair Dave Scholl. 鈥淎s such, there is a great sense of urgency for University leadership to develop a sustainable model that will ensure our Regional campuses can continue to serve their respective communities as well as the University as a whole."
University administration will work with Academic leadership as well as the University鈥檚 shared governance structure to establish a core implementation team, led by Executive Vice President and Provost Chaden Djalali, to use data driven decision making to integrate all campuses into a holistic One 帝王会所 model.
